- Company Overview for SMALL MINDS LIMITED (06156881)
- Filing history for SMALL MINDS LIMITED (06156881)
- People for SMALL MINDS LIMITED (06156881)
- More for SMALL MINDS LIMITED (06156881)
There are no persons with significant control or statements available for this company.